The best thing about this cake is, you only need a few ingredients; and if you purchase the angle food cake its done in 10 minutes. First Mix together crushed pineapple, shredded coconut, and vanilla pudding. See my recipe below for exact measurements.
Next add in your whipped topping and gently stir in with pineapple pudding mixture. Then slice your angle food cake into 3 sections.
Lay your bottom section of cake on a plate or platter and top with 1/3 pineapple pudding mixture. Repeat this process and spread remaining pineapple pudding mixture on top of the cake.
Last of all top with fresh berries of your choice! Then enjoy the cool refreshing taste!!!
- 1 can crushed pineapple
- 1 3.5 oz. package vanilla pudding
- 1 Cup sweetened shredded coconut
- 1 Cup whip topping
- 1 angle food cake
- assortment of berries for topping
- In a large bowl mix crushed pineapple, vanilla pudding, and coconut together. Then add whipped topping and gently mix with pineapple pudding mixture. Slice pre-bought or homemade angle food cake into 3 sections. Lay bottom angle food cake section on plate or platter and top with ⅓ of pineapple pudding mixture. Then add next layer of angle food cake on top of pineapple mixture. repeat this process with last of the pineapple mixture on top of the cake. Add your choice of fresh berries.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
